Position Summary
As a Porter in our Building Services department, you'll maintain a clean and organized environment across all CBN facilities. Your role will involve performing general cleaning activities and moving materials within production areas. This position is ideal for motivated self-starters looking to advance to skilled trade positions within the company.
Responsibilities
-
Perform general cleaning activities such as sweeping, vacuuming, dusting, scrubbing, mopping, polishing floors, cleaning windows, removing garbage, collecting recycling, and stocking supplies.
-
Maintain the entire building, including administrative rooms, meeting rooms, common areas, cafeterias, locker rooms, and washrooms.
-
Move materials (goods on pallets) within specified production areas using carts, pallet jacks, mobile hydraulic lifts, and forklifts.
-
Ensure departments are stocked with required materials and transport finished goods to designated areas.
-
Adapt to dynamic daily tasks based on production demands and building traffic.
-
Prepare meeting rooms and client visit areas.
-
Various other duties and responsibilities.

About Canadian Bank Note Company, Limited
Originally established in 1897 to supply security printed products to the Government of Canada, Canadian Bank Note Company, Limited (CBN) continues to provide goods and services in Canada including: currency; passports and ePassports; driver license and identification cards; biometric solutions; postage stamps; permanent resident cards; visas; and vital statistics documents.
Over the last twenty years, CBN has developed a core competency in software development and systems integration. We employ hundreds of technologists in the development and deployment of highly complex, secure identification solutions. These solutions have been proven in many successful deployments globally within the identity management and travel application market segments. Our team of highly specialized and experienced technology personnel is backed by equally talented support resources and an organization dedicated to client satisfaction.
CBN's vision is to make the world a safer place in which to live and do business in by being the technological leader in the supply of solutions aimed at preventing the fraud associated with issuing and using secure documents and related systems
